I mean please help me out here because I am just not getting what you are saying. Go-Buster is different than Gokaiger, obviously, and both had different themes. Gokaiger was more action-oriented ... the gimmick was to show off as many past hero fights as possible per episode and if you could fit a storyline in to it, awesome. It did a GREAT job at that. Go-Buster is new. It's trying to build up these characters so you actually care about them/for them before they start going in to the main plot of the show. It's not a *BAD* thing ... but it is hard to adjust from one type of pace to another with a new series. I haven't had the urge to catch up on Gobusters since Episode 2, and frankly I don't see myself rushing to download the others -- yet. I'm sure I will, and when I do, I'll be able to enjoy the build-up as much as I do the pay-off (much like I have with Kamen Rider Fourze lately, I am now dying to download each episode). My suggestion if you're bored of Gobusters is to take a few weeks off, then come back to it and download what you've missed to catch up.
